安全可靠 集中式事务型数据库性能检测
1对1客服专属服务,免费制定检测方案,15分钟极速响应
发布时间:2026-05-09 11:11:06 更新时间:2026-05-08 11:11:07
点击:0
作者:中科光析科学技术研究所检测中心
1对1客服专属服务,免费制定检测方案,15分钟极速响应
发布时间:2026-05-09 11:11:06 更新时间:2026-05-08 11:11:07
点击:0
作者:中科光析科学技术研究所检测中心
随着各行业数字化转型步入深水区,数据作为核心资产的地位日益凸显。集中式事务型数据库作为支撑关键业务运转的底层基座,广泛承载着账户核心、交易链路、库存管理等对数据一致性和实时性要求极高的业务系统。其“安全可靠”不仅关乎数据本身的完整性与防篡改性,更直接决定了业务系统能否在面对突发流量洪峰、复杂并发请求时保持稳定。然而,在实际生产环境中,由于业务逻辑复杂交织、并发请求剧烈叠加、软硬件架构适配差异等因素,数据库往往面临不可预知的性能瓶颈乃至宕机风险。
开展集中式事务型数据库性能检测,根本目的在于通过模拟真实的业务负载与极限压力,全面评估数据库在事务处理、并发响应、资源消耗及容灾切换等方面的综合表现。这不仅是验证数据库是否满足设计容量的必要手段,更是提前暴露潜在系统隐患、防范系统雪崩效应的关键防线。通过科学严谨的性能检测,企业能够获取详实的性能基线数据,为系统的架构优化、资源扩容规划及安全稳定提供坚实的数据支撑与决策依据,从而保障核心业务的连续性与高可用性。
性能检测并非单一维度的跑分测试,而是需要构建一套涵盖吞吐量、延迟、稳定性及可靠性的立体化指标体系。针对集中式事务型数据库,核心检测项目主要聚焦于以下几个维度:
首先是事务处理能力检测。核心指标包括每秒事务数和每秒查询数,用于衡量数据库在特定读写比例下的极限吞吐能力。该检测需覆盖简单事务与包含复杂更新操作的混合事务,以验证数据库在不同业务模式下的承载能力。
其次是响应时间评估。在事务型场景中,除了关注平均响应时间外,更需聚焦长尾延迟,如P95、P99分位时延。长尾延迟直接影响终端用户的操作体验,也是引发业务系统超时熔断、连接池耗尽的主要诱因。
第三是并发处理能力与锁机制验证。考察数据库在不同并发连接数下的性能曲线变化,识别高并发场景下的锁冲突、死锁频率及连接调度瓶颈。集中式架构下,锁争用往往是性能断崖式下跌的主因。
第四是资源利用率监控。全程监控CPU负载、内存使用率与交换空间、磁盘I/O延迟与队列深度、网络吞吐与重传率。通过资源指标与性能指标的关联分析,精确定位系统短板是计算密集型、I/O密集型还是内存受限。
最后是稳定性与容灾可靠性检测。包括在最佳吞吐量水位下的长时间稳态测试,以考察性能衰减度与内存泄漏风险;以及节点故障、网络抖动等异常场景下的容灾切换时间、事务恢复能力与数据一致性验证,这是评估“安全可靠”的核心要义。
高质量的数据库性能检测依赖于规范的方法论与严谨的执行流程。整个检测过程通常包含环境构建、模型设计、施压执行、监控分析及报告总结五个关键阶段。
在测试环境构建阶段,必须确保软硬件配置与生产环境高度对齐,包括服务器型号、存储介质类型、网络拓扑架构及数据库内核参数配置。同时,需根据生产环境数据特征完成数据铺底,确保数据量规模、索引分布与热数据比例真实有效,避免因缓存命中率虚高导致测试结果失真。
在测试模型设计阶段,需依据相关行业标准,采用标准基准测试模型作为基础参考,并紧密结合企业自身的业务SQL特征与读写比例进行定制化改造,使测试模型兼具行业通用性与业务特异性,真实反映业务运转逻辑。
进入施压执行阶段后,通常采用阶梯加压法,逐步增加并发线程数,观察吞吐量与响应时间的变化曲线,精准探测系统性能拐点;随后进行稳态测试,在系统最佳吞吐量附近持续数十小时,考察系统抗压耐力;最后执行破坏性测试与容灾演练,验证极限抗压能力与故障恢复机制。
整个流程中,需部署全方位的监控体系,实现秒级的数据采集频率,覆盖数据库内部等待事件、锁状态、缓冲池命中率以及操作系统核心指标,以便在性能异常时进行深度归因分析,最终输出具备可操作性的专业检测报告。
性能检测的价值贯穿于数据库的全生命周期,在多种核心业务场景下发挥着不可替代的作用。
第一,信创替代与架构升级选型。在国产化替代进程中,企业需要客观评估不同集中式事务型数据库在特定业务场景下的性能表现与兼容性。通过构建统一基准的性能检测,可提供量化的对比依据,确保技术更迭后性能不降级、业务不断供。
第二,核心系统上线前的容量规划。金融支付、电信计费等系统在重大节假日或大型营销活动前,必须通过全链路压测明确当前架构的容量水位,识别系统能够承载的极限TPS,从而合理规划扩容策略,避免突发流量击穿系统防线。
第三,性能调优与故障定位。当生产环境出现慢SQL激增、交易大面积超时等问题时,在测试环境复现并开展专项性能检测,可精准定位是索引缺失、统计信息陈旧、参数配置不当还是硬件资源争用,进而实施针对性优化并验证效果。
第四,版本更新与补丁升级验证。数据库大版本升级、关键参数调整或操作系统内核补丁更新前,必须通过回归性能检测,确认变更不会引入新的性能衰退风险,保障技术运维动作的安全可控。
在开展集中式事务型数据库性能检测时,企业往往面临诸多实施痛点与认知误区。
其一,测试模型与生产业务脱节。单纯依赖标准测试模型往往无法反映真实业务复杂度,导致测试结果失真。应对策略是采用流量回放与特征提取技术,基于生产环境全量日志脱敏后重构业务模型,使压测负载在SQL种类、数据分布上无限逼近真实流量。
其二,检测周期过长影响项目进度。性能检测是一项系统工程,环境准备与脚本开发耗时较多。可通过引入自动化的压测平台与标准化的测试脚本库,大幅缩短环境部署与脚本调试周期,实现敏捷、常态化的性能验证。
其三,国产数据库性能评估缺乏参考基准。由于国产数据库底层架构各异,简单横向对比TPS易失偏颇。应结合相关行业标准,建立基于业务维度的评价基线,重点关注在同等硬件条件下的业务吞吐、长尾延迟表现及稳定性指标,而非单一跑分。
其四,压测过程中的数据污染与安全风险。压测产生的大量数据可能污染生产环境,或引发敏感数据泄露。需建立严格的脱敏机制与物理隔离的测试环境,确保压测数据单向流动、安全可控。
集中式事务型数据库作为企业数字核心的“心脏”,其性能表现与可靠性容不得半点妥协。专业的性能检测不仅仅是上线前的一次例行考试,更是保障系统长治久安、持续优化演进的核心驱动力。面对日益复杂的业务场景与不断演进的底层技术架构,秉持严谨、客观、科学的态度,深化性能检测实践,方能让数据底座真正实现安全可靠,为企业的数字化转型与业务创新提供澎湃不息的动力支撑。

版权所有:北京中科光析科学技术研究所京ICP备15067471号-33免责声明